trying to decide wether to go with the Antigravity V1 with its bluetooth connectivity or the heated Battleborn battery. I wish I could find one with both technologies. With the antigravity I can forego getting a separate viltron smart shunt, but living in Colorado I would need to figure out a heating solution. If I go with the Antigravity, then I would have the cold wx issue solved, but need to add the Victron shunt (or some other means to monitor the battery). I plan on using either a Redarc or Kickass Dc to DC charger. I am sure both batteries are high quality, just trying to see what others think the priority should be between heated or bluetooth monitoring.

This will be going in the back of a Gladiator with a Super Pacific camper.

Which gives access to cell/group level voltages, so you can verify balancing progress?

Are balance setpoints adjustable? Start voltage, delta stop point?

Maximum charge rate allowed?

Discharge?

Ability to connect how many in parallel? Series?

The warming feature is nice, but not hard to rig DIY if actually needed.

Then again buying quality cells and choosing your own BNS will always make for better value long term compared to these drop-ins.
